When processing light, the brain can perceive colors with no natural wavelength

While some animals are sensitive to many forms of light, humans possess receptors that are sensitive to red, green, and blue wavelengths. These receptors send signals to the brain, which are processed and mixed to produce the array of colors we observe, including magenta, pink, and "supercolors" that lack a corresponding natural wavelength in the visible spectrum.
